3 Ingredient Tacos
Yields: 4
Ingredients:
4 large carrots, grated or shredded
2 eggs
½ cup Mozzarella cheese
Salt and pepper
1 tsp Garlic powder
1 tsp Onion powder
Directions:
Add the carrot taco ingredients in a bowl, mix, form circles on baking sheet with parchment paper.
Bake at 375 for 20-25 min.
Take out and let it get crispy!
Assemble tacos with your toppings of choice and enjoy!
Nutrition:
Nutrition per shell:
Calories - 106
Fat - 6g
Protein - 7g
Total Carbs - 7g
Net Carbs - 5g
